A renowned philanthropist and community leader, Chief Okwara Osonwa Okwara was on Saturday laid to rest at his home town Ebem Ohafia in Ohafia local government area of Abia state amidst tears from family, friends, and well-wishers.
ABN TV reports that The late Osonwa, a retired top management staff of NNPC was said to have served his community and assisted many members to achieve their potentials in life.

Who is who, prominent Abians including the deputy governor, Oko Chukwu, The Prelate and Moderator of the General Assembly of the Presbyterian Church of Nigeria, His Eminence, Nzie Nsi Eke, Amb. Empire Kanu traditional rulers, sons and daughters of Ebem from within and outside the country were in attendance.
Chief Whip of the Senate, Dr. Orji Uzor Kalu was at the event represented by a former deputy chief of staff to Abia state government, Dr. Madukwe Ukaegbu.
